name: CI on: push: branches: [ master, feature/github-actions-for-windows-compilers ] pull_request: branches: [ master ] jobs: build-visual-studio: runs-on: windows-latest steps: - uses: actions/checkout@v2 - name: Setup MSBuild.exe uses: warrenbuckley/Setup-MSBuild@v1 - name: Build and run run: | cmake -DNO_STL=0 ./ MSBuild etl.sln build-visual-studio-no-stl: runs-on: windows-latest steps: - uses: actions/checkout@v2 - name: Setup MSBuild.exe uses: warrenbuckley/Setup-MSBuild@v1 - name: Build and run run: | cmake -DNO_STL=1 ./ MSBuild etl.sln